Straddling Europe and Asia, the Byzantine Empire encompassed dozens of peoples and cultures. The essays in this volume, selected from a European Science Foundation Exploratory Workshop held at Trinity College Dublin in October 2010, apply the controversial concept of convivencia, borrowed from Iberian studies, to the traditional structure of the Byzantine Commonwealth. Their overall purpose is to challenge dominant perceptions defining the identity of and interaction among the cultures of the Byzantine Empire.
